We started off in St Patrick’s Mills in the Douglas village. In those days, we were only selling and repairing domestic machines and chainsaws made up a very small part of our business,” says Kieran Daly.

Kieran and Ann Daly moved to their present outlet 25 years ago and opened a garden centre that complemented the garden machinery. Over the years, they steered the business mainly in the lawnmower trade and were the number one seller in Ireland of the Harry lawnmower.

“In the 80s and 90s the Harry lawnmower was iconic and performed very well in Irish conditions. Unfortunately, high costs killed off old Harry.”

Nineteen years ago a young man called Greg Marah joined the business. He was only 17 at the time and didn’t know a chainsaw from a harrow. But over the next few years Greg learned the business and taught himself everything about social media. He badgered the Daly family to invest in a website.

He succeeded and went on to design and build the business’ website. So, with the Daly’s business skills and Marah’s media ability they were a formidable bunch and Greg went on to become company director.

Tough times

When tough times started six years ago, their solution was to look after their loyal customers as best they could.

“What we sell, we service. We also saw an opportunity to grow our business in a new direction with the professional user. We spoke to our customers to see what they needed to make their job easier. In 2012 we added a new line of products – a professional range of PPe clothing and equipment aimed at the arborist/tree surgeon. We are proud to say www.arborist.ie is the only shop of its kind in Ireland today.
